...I earned a Bachelor's of Science in Computer Science with a perfect GPA from North Carolina State University, as well as a Masters from The University of Edinburgh and University of Cambridge in Cognitive Science and Machine Learning. I currently teach the Introductory Programming Course at Stan... (read more)
...I have a great passion for teaching and supporting student learning in and outside the classroom. I teach and can mentor you in a wide-range of courses, including: Introductory programming in Python, Java or HTML/CSS/JavaScript at the college level or for AP Computer Science, Data Structures and... (read more)
...Throughout my career, I've worked closely with fellow programmers, both learning and introducing new languages, techniques and concepts, to improve productivity for myself and others. Being able to communicate and explain programming concepts clearly has made myself a better programmer. I just completed a master's of engineering degree in computer science from Penn State. (read more)
...I was a TA for 1.5 years: 1 semester of Introductory CS, 1 full year for APCS A. I was also a volunteer tutor at CSTUY for 1 summer teaching Computer Science to middle school students. Since coming to college, I have been a TA for 3 semesters for the math of graphical simulation, and I have been tutoring via Wyzant for 4 years. (read more)
Greetings! With a strong foundation in computer science, I hold a BS, Masters, and PhD in Computer Science from the University of Washington. My academic journey has equipped me with in-depth knowledge and expertise, spanning foundational principles to advanced computational theories. (read more)